As far as I know, there is no Chinese version yet.

However, the Chinese version of Hibiki no mahou vol 1 (小小魔法使響) has just been released. Hibiki is drawn by Rei Izumi (who had done the "Kanon & Air スカイ", which IMO is one of the best Key official comics) and the story is written by Jun Maeda (chief scenairo writer for Air). It starts off slowly, but the pace really picks up after the third/fourth chapter. Overall, I find the book very interesting.

The AIR manga has been done by the same artist (Katsura Yukimaru) who made the Kashimashi ~Girl Meets Girl~'s artwork, that's why the different and interesting look.
